- Thales MilhomensJul 27, 2021 · 4 years agoBack in the year 2000, the concept of cryptocurrencies was still in its infancy. Bitcoin, which is now the most well-known cryptocurrency, had not yet been created. In fact, the first cryptocurrency, Bitcoin, was introduced in 2009 by an anonymous person or group of people using the pseudonym Satoshi Nakamoto. Therefore, there were no popular cryptocurrencies in 2000 and their respective prices were non-existent.
